Evaluation of an Exercise Intervention for Vincristine Induced Peripheral Neuropathy in Pediatric Cancer Patients

Indiana University·interventional·Posted Feb 13, 2018·Updated Mar 27, 2023

In Brief

A clinical study evaluating Exercise for Peripheral Neuropathy. Completed, enrolled 10 participants across 1 site.

Detailed Summary

The purpose of this study is to better understand whether or not children with ALL can complete an exercise program during treatment and whether or not that program may impact peripheral neuropathy. Researchers will also study changes in the blood and body that may occur during the program by collecting samples of blood at various times during the study. Aim 1: Evaluate the feasibility and acceptability of EX as an intervention for VIPN in pediatric patients with ALL. Aim 2: Estimate preliminary effect sizes of the EX intervention.
